The U2515H he has don't have DVI-D Like any modern Dell monitor, DVI is a almost dead.
And the Dual link to displayPort are either limited to 1080p ("Dual link)" or plain false advertisement.. hard to find a legit DL DVI to DP adapter.

The display does have MST, but you need a card with DP1.2 and I don't think MST on DP1.2 can send 2X 1440p60Hz.

According to the internet your Dell Optiplex 9020 should have 2 DisplayPort connections.
And if its only one any decently modern motherboard with DP connection should have a DP1.2 connection so you might as well try the Daisy chain and see if you can run both screens at 1440p60 like that.
